Palm Beach County has shown some of the strongest year-over-year median home price gains in the nation, according to data from ZipRealty, a national real estate brokerage. Median prices increased 22 percent to nearly $153,400 in Palm Beach, from 2011 to the end of 2012, right behind San Francisco Bay Area markets in terms of growth.

Of the top ten biggest median home price increases, Palm Beach ranked fifth, behind: San Francisco, the East Bay area of San Francisco, Tampa, Silicon Valley and Phoenix, which took the top position with a 36 percent year-over-year price increase. —Christopher Cameron
